denver multiple listing service: Farming - Not Just a Facebook Game
- 10/14/10 09:44 AM
A successful real estate business is dependent upon growth. Developing new leads is a crucial part of surviving in the real estate industry. However, many real estate professionals overlook an important component that leads to growth... FARMING. What is farming? In real estate, farming is not growing produce nor is it something you do on Facebook. Farming is a prospecting tool for identifying and establishing new potential leads. Much like actual farmers who plant crops months before the harvest, real estate professional must plant seeds, sometimes referred to as marketing campaigns, which will eventually generate customers, clients, sales, and income. denver multiple listing service: Get SOLD on Home Staging
- 09/15/10 10:30 AM
In today's market, you need to ensure that your listings are pleasing to even the pickiest home buyers. Effective home staging can give your listings a clear advantage. Maximize a Home's Best Features - A good home stager will use design elements to highlight the sellable features of the home including architectural details, efficient use of space, logical organization, and rational traffic flow. Minimize a Home's Flaws - Effective home staging can compensate for features of a home that may not be attractive or useful to buyers. denver multiple listing service: Use Listing History to Your Advantage
- 09/07/10 11:30 AM
Knowing the history of a listing can be a valuable asset in home purchase negotiations. As a broker working with homebuyers, researching the listing history can be essential to ensure that you are knowledgeable about the property and can suggest a fair purchase offer. Yes, You Can! You can easily view listing activity such as price and status changes, that are categorized by MLS number.
